项目部署在tomcat后每隔一段时间便会报错Cause: java.sql.SQLException: Could not retrieve transation read-only status server; SQL []; Could not retrieve transation read-only status server; nested exception is java.sql.S
MySQL多表连接查询Left Join,Right Join php开源嘛在讲MySQL的Join语法前还是先回顾一下联结的语法,呵呵,其实连我自己都忘得差不多了,那就大家一起温习吧(如果内容有错误或有疑问,国内关于 MySQL联结查询的资料十分少,相信大家在看了本文后会对MySQL联结语法有相当清晰的了解,也不会被Oracle的外联结的(“+”号)弄得糊涂 了。在SQL标准中规划的(Join)
转载
2023-12-01 20:32:28
33阅读
Mysql约束顾名思义就是对表中的数据进行限定, 目的是保证数据的正确性, 有效性和完整性主键约束primary key
什么是主键?关系表中记录的唯一标识(不能为null, 不可重复)选取和业务无关的字段, 常用的主键就是自增id数据库引擎会通过主键建立索引, 索引是一个有序结构, 我们希望当前主键的值不要改变, 避免重新建立索引, 影响性能.添加主键CREATE TABLE store_per
转载
2024-03-05 14:10:54
76阅读
7.5版本设置不允许断号,编码直接不出来,在提交里面再次调用编码生成规则或者在服务端写方法调用public void actionSave_actionPerformed(ActionEvent e) throws Exception { if (this.editData.getNumber() == null) { SysContext sysContext = SysCont
原创
2023-03-01 00:28:31
90阅读
SQL-3标准中提供了三种对检索结果进行集合运算的命令:并集UNION;交集INTERSECT;差集EXCEPT(在Oracle中叫做 MINUS)。在有些数据库中对此的支持不够充分,如MySql中只有UNION,没有其他两种。实际上这些运算都可以通过普通的SQL来实现,虽然有时有些繁琐。假设有两个表(或视图)s,t,s中有两个字段sa,sb;t中有两个字段ta,tb;差集EXCEPT: PLA
转载
2023-12-21 14:53:24
50阅读
# 实现MySQL主键断
## 整体流程
```mermaid
flowchart TD
A(创建表) --> B(添加主键)
B --> C(删除主键)
```
## 详细步骤
### 1. 创建表
首先,你需要创建一张表格,用于练习添加和删除主键。
```sql
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MA
原创
2024-04-05 03:53:01
14阅读
# SQL SERVER 查询根据日期查询断号:新手教程
作为一名经验丰富的开发者,我经常被问到如何使用SQL Server进行日期查询。对于刚入行的小白来说,这可能是一个挑战。但不用担心,我会一步一步教你如何实现“SQL SERVER 查询根据日期查询断号”。
## 1. 理解需求
首先,我们需要明确需求。假设我们有一个名为`Orders`的表,其中包含订单号(`OrderID`)、订单日
原创
2024-07-28 07:49:30
67阅读
01断网莫慌 从更新网卡驱动开始套用一句网络流行语,“断网神马的最讨厌了”。没错,网络的稳定性对于现代企业的重要性不言而喻,而对于置身于企业局域网中的员工来说,一旦网络出现问题,工作效率势必会受到严重的影响。“网卡”作为连接局域网的重要“枢纽”,它能否保持正常的工作状态将直接影响到员工的工作效率,如果局域网中只有你的系统出现了不能上网、纷繁掉线等现象,那么很可能是你的网卡出现了问题。此时你该怎么办
转载
2023-12-22 06:30:48
4阅读
SQL分类一、DDL(Data Definition Language)语句,“数据定义语言”,这些语句定义了不同的数据段、数据库、表、索引等数据库对象,长用的语句关键字主要包括create、drop、alter等二、DML(Data Manipulation Language)语句,“数据操纵语言”,用于添加、删除、更新和查询数据库记录,并检查数据完整性,常用的语句关键字主要包括insert、d
转载
2024-10-18 14:40:48
40阅读
动态mysql
if条件查询
格式: <if test=”条件判断”> 添加到sql的语句 </if>
where标签
简化SQL语句中WHERE条件判断
智能处理and和or
如果使用几个if条件标签,如果第一个条件不成立,那么该sql语句就不成立了.
把所有的if条件语句加入到where标签内,则会根据if语句成立是否添加where条件,若标签返回的内容是以and或者o
# MySQL Update 多个字段实现步骤
## 1. 简介
在MySQL中,使用UPDATE语句可以更新表中的数据。当需要更新多个字段时,可以通过指定多个字段和对应的值来实现。本文将向新手开发者介绍如何使用MySQL的UPDATE语句进行多个字段的更新。
## 2. 更新多个字段的步骤
下面是更新多个字段的步骤,通过表格形式展示:
| 步骤 | 操作 |
|:-
原创
2023-09-04 17:04:18
33阅读
原标题:MySQL -- 短连接 + 慢查询短连接短连接模式:连接到数据库后,执行很少的SQL后就断开,下次需要的时候再重连在业务高峰期,会出现连接数突然暴涨的情况MySQL建立连接的成本非常昂贵成本:TCP/IP三次握手 + 登录权限判断 + 获取连接的数据读写权限max_connectionsmax_connections:MySQL实例同时存在的连接数上限当连接数超过max_connecti
近一段时间,部门同事反映在使用mysql的过程出现数据库连接问题应用程序和数据库建立连接,如果超过8小时应用程序不去访问数据库,数据库就断掉连接 。这时再次访问就会抛出异常,如下所示:java.io.EOFException
at com.mysql.jdbc.MysqlIO.readFully(MysqlIO.java:1913)
at com.mysql.jd
转载
2024-09-30 23:12:44
31阅读
# CentOS安装MySQL客户端
MySQL是一个流行的开源关系型数据库管理系统,用于存储和管理大量数据。CentOS是一个广泛使用的Linux操作系统,具有稳定性和安全性。在本文中,我们将介绍如何在CentOS上安装MySQL客户端,并提供一些示例代码来演示如何使用它。
## 步骤1:更新系统
在安装MySQL客户端之前,我们应该确保系统是最新的状态。我们可以通过以下命令来更新Cent
原创
2023-09-29 13:04:01
26阅读
引言在面试中,大家应该经历过如下场景面试官:"用过mysql吧,你们是用自增主键还是UUID?" 你:"用的是自增主键" 面试官:"为什么是自增主键?" 你:"因为采用自增主键,数据在物理结构上是顺序存储,性能最好,blabla..." 面试官:"那自增主键达到最大值了,用完了怎么办?" 你:"what,没复习啊!!" (然后,你就可以回去等通知了!)这个问题是一个粉丝给我提的,我觉得挺有意(KE
转载
2023-08-22 15:47:36
58阅读
思路给你: 1、找到你的表中的 连续编号的 最小值。 2、找到你的表中的 连续编号的 最大值。 3、产生一个临时表,它的一个字段最小值到最大值连续产生记录。 4、找到临时表中的 “那个字段中”的 “记录” 不在 “你的表中” 的 “连续编号” 中存在的所有记录。 参考代码如下:
转载
2017-05-31 16:45:00
656阅读
2评论
**mysql 一连就断**
## 引言
MySQL 是目前最为流行的关系型数据库管理系统之一,被广泛应用于各个领域。在使用 MySQL 过程中,我们经常会遇到 "一连就断" 的情况,也就是数据库连接一旦建立就立即断开的现象。这个问题可能会导致应用程序无法正常与数据库通信,进而影响系统的正常运行。本文将深入分析这个问题的原因,并提供一些解决方案。
## 什么是 "一连就断" 的问题
"一连就断
原创
2023-11-05 13:03:33
75阅读
# MySQL数据库部署与维护:解决频繁断开问题
MySQL是一种广泛使用的开源关系型数据库管理系统,以其高性能、可靠性和易用性而受到开发者的喜爱。然而,在使用过程中,我们可能会遇到数据库频繁断开的问题,这不仅影响数据库的正常使用,还可能导致数据丢失或损坏。本文将介绍一些常见的原因和解决方案,帮助您解决MySQL数据库频繁断开的问题。
## 原因分析
1. **网络问题**:不稳定的网络连接
原创
2024-07-15 20:20:01
57阅读
之前写了个小程序Node News,用到了MySQL数据库,在本地测试均没神马问题。放上服务器运行一段时间后,偶然发现打开页面的时候页面一直处于等待状态,直到Nginx返回超时错误。于是上服务器检查了遍,发现程序仍然在运行,且能正确记录每次的请求,再修改代码跟踪调试,原来是在查询数据库的时候,回调一直没有被执行,程序就挂在那里了。想了很久也想不明白为神马mysql模块没有执行回调,最后突然想起来去
小编有话说俗话说,项目带动学习,经过这几天的经历之后,真的是这么回事儿,自己从开始的迷茫,不知道应该怎么做,到后来一点点的去了解,终于把这件事儿完美的完成了,整个过程中有很多的想法,坎坷,不多说了,直接给大家介绍操作步骤!操作步骤第一步:(1)检查一下,是否安装了MySQL,输入命令:yum list installed | grep mysql,如果已经有安装好的,就会有一些提示安装好的信息,如
转载
2024-10-04 10:28:16
22阅读